Ambassador Raga’a discusses Houthi escalation in the Red Sea and Iranian violations in Yemen with the U.S. National Security Council.

Yemeni Ambassador Discusses Regional Security Concerns with U.S. Officials

Washington, D.C. – Yemeni Ambassador to the United States, Jamila Ali Rajea, met with officials from the Middle East and Africa division of the U.S. National Security Council to address the current situation in Yemen. The discussions focused on Iran’s violations of Yemeni airspace and the escalating actions of the Houthi militia in the Red Sea, all amid ongoing government efforts to achieve peace.

Overview of the Yemeni Crisis

During the meeting, Ambassador Rajea highlighted the developments in the Yemeni crisis and the implications of Houthi escalation on regional security and stability. She emphasized the critical need for international support to facilitate a resolution that would end the ongoing conflict.

Threats to Maritime Security

Ambassador Rajea pointed out that the Iranian-backed Houthi militia continues to undermine regional and international peace initiatives. She noted that Houthi attacks on commercial vessels and shipping routes in the Red Sea and Gulf of Aden pose a direct threat to maritime security and freedom of navigation. These actions disrupt global trade and destabilize the region.

Call for Unified International Response

The ambassador stressed that the persistence of these threats necessitates a unified and robust international response to deter the Houthi militia. She called for measures to protect strategic maritime routes and uphold both regional and international security. Such actions would bolster the Yemeni government’s efforts to restore stability and achieve lasting peace in the region.
